Angie welcomes Dr. Katy Ayres to discuss sharks’ physiology and urgent conservation needs, highlight National Geographic’s SharkFest (premiering Sunday, July 5 on Nat Geo and Monday, July 6 on Disney+ and Hulu), and preview “Hammerhead Sharks Up Close”. Dr. Ayers, an England-born marine scientist and National Geographic Explorer who studies sharks in Baja, Mexico, shares how her lifelong fascination began. She explains sharks’ ecological roles as scavengers and indicators of healthy ecosystems, outlines threats including overfishing, bycatch, illegal fishing, finning practices, and climate-driven range shifts, and notes species-specific vulnerability based on life history.
